What is a drive test engineer?

A Drive Test Engineer is a telecommunications professional responsible for testing and optimizing wireless networks. They conduct field measurements by driving through designated routes with specialized equipment to collect data on signal strength, call quality, and network coverage. This data helps network operators identify issues such as dead zones, dropped calls, or weak signals, enabling them to improve network performance. Drive Test Engineers play a crucial role in ensuring reliable mobile communication and enhancing user exper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a drive test engineer?

To thrive as a Drive Test Engineer, you need a solid understanding of wireless communication systems, RF principles, and a relevant engineering degree or equivalent experience. Familiarity with drive test tools like TEMS, Nemo, or SwissQual, as well as proficiency in data analysis software, is commonly required. Strong problem-solving, analytical thinking, and effective communication skills help you interpret data and convey findings clearly. These abilities ensure accurate network performance assessments, which are crucial for optimizing wireless networks and improving user experience.

What are some common challenges faced by drive test engineers during fieldwork, and how can they be addressed?

Drive Test Engineers often encounter challenges such as fluctuating signal quality, unpredictable weather conditions, and navigating unfamiliar terrains during fieldwork. To address these, it's important to prepare thoroughly by reviewing test routes, ensuring all equipment is calibrated and functional, and maintaining clear communication with the network operations team. Additionally, adaptability and strong problem-solving skills help in quickly resolving on-site issues, leading to efficient data collection and accurate reporting.

What is the difference between Drive Test Engineer vs RF Engineer?

AspectDrive Test EngineerRF Engineer
CredentialsTypically requires a degree in telecommunications, electronics, or related field; certifications like RF or wireless certifications are commonSimilar credentials; often holds degrees in electrical engineering and RF certifications
Work EnvironmentFieldwork involving driving to test sites, collecting signal data, and analyzing network performancePrimarily office-based or lab work focused on designing, testing, and optimizing RF systems
Industry UsageUsed in telecom companies for network testing and optimizationUsed across telecom, electronics, and wireless industries for system design and testing

Drive Test Engineers and RF Engineers share similar educational backgrounds and certifications, but their roles differ in work environment and focus. Drive Test Engineers primarily perform field testing to evaluate network performance, while RF Engineers focus on designing and optimizing RF systems in labs or offices.

The Role:

The Software Test Engineer position in the Testing and Deployment team will use the Behavior Driven Development (BDD) methodology to create, maintain, improve, and automate solution, system, and feature level acceptance tests in both hardware (HIL/Vehicle) and simulation (SIL) environments. Work closely with Controls, Software, Calibration and other test engineers to identify issues, troubleshoot problems, and develop solutions.The organization is focused on end-to-end delivery of high voltage battery software for GM's EV portfolio. This includes both on-board and off-board diagnostic and prognostic development, and representation of safety critical content at the highest levels of the company.

What You'll Do:

  • Create, modify, maintain, and execute Solution, System, or Feature level test plans

  • Utilize understanding of simulation/automation tools (Cosim, Autobot, etc.) to create, own, and maintain automated test cases

  • Organize, plan, and coordinate testing activities with Scrum Team

  • Utilize tools to engineer, execute, and automate tests in SIL/HIL/vehicle environments

  • Support identification of testing resource requirements

  • Diagnose and correct vehicle, system, and controls deficiencies

  • Support resolution of vehicle, plant, lab, or customer issues

  • Work with field service engineers and Onstar reps to troubleshoot vehicles

  • Analyze, review results, and document test failures via PRTS, Jira etc.

  • Lead/Support best practices and process improvement initiatives

  • Support program team reviews and demos

  • Participate in development trips and related test activities as needed

  • Perform other related duties as assigned
